Why These Are the Top Walk-in Tubs Contractors in Wheatland

The walk-in tub market serving Wheatland, Indiana, is characterized by regional service providers rather than local specialists. Due to the rural nature of the area, competition is moderate, with a handful of established contractors and national franchises covering the territory. The average quality of service is high, as these companies rely heavily on reputation and word-of-mouth in smaller communities. Typical pricing for a complete walk-in tub solution (tub and professional installation) in this region generally ranges from **$5,000 to $15,000+.** The final cost is highly dependent on the tub model (basic soaker vs. advanced hydrotherapy), the complexity of the installation (e.g., plumbing/electrical modifications, structural changes), and the extent of the bathroom remodeling required. Customers should expect to receive detailed, in-home consultations and quotes, as pricing cannot be accurately determined without a site assessment.

1What is the typical cost range for a walk-in tub installation in Wheatland, and are there any Indiana-specific financial assistance programs?

In Wheatland and surrounding Knox County, a complete walk-in tub installation typically ranges from $5,000 to $15,000+, depending on the tub model, features, and required bathroom modifications. For Indiana homeowners, it's wise to explore potential financial assistance through the Indiana Housing & Community Development Authority (IHCDA), which may offer home modification grants or loans for accessibility improvements. Additionally, some Veterans Affairs benefits or long-term care insurance policies may help cover costs.

2How does Wheatland's climate and hard water affect walk-in tub maintenance and which features are most beneficial?

Wheatland's cold winters and the region's moderately hard water are important considerations. Opting for a tub with a fast-fill, high-capacity heater is crucial for comfort during cold seasons. To combat hard water scale buildup, which can affect jets and valves, we recommend choosing a tub with an easy-to-clean jet system and discussing water softening solutions with your local installer to protect your investment and minimize maintenance.

3Are there specific permits or regulations for walk-in tub installation in Wheatland, Indiana?

Yes, most walk-in tub installations in Wheatland will require a building permit from the Knox County Area Plan Commission, as the project involves significant plumbing and electrical modifications. A reputable local installer will handle this process for you, ensuring all work meets Indiana's residential building codes and plumbing standards, which is essential for your safety and for maintaining your home's insurance coverage and value.

5How long does a full installation take, and what seasonal timing should I consider in Indiana?

A professional installation typically takes 1-3 days, but project start dates can be affected by seasonal demand. In Indiana, scheduling installations during late spring, summer, or early fall is often ideal, as winter weather can delay deliveries and make contractor scheduling less predictable. Planning ahead allows for a smoother process, ensuring your new tub is ready before the coldest months when a therapeutic soak is most appealing.
